Block walls serve both functional and aesthetic functions in landscaping, providing structure, privacy, and visual interest to outside spaces. These walls can be used to retain soil on sloped residential or commercial properties, define garden beds, or develop clear limits within a landscape. The option of block type-- concrete, interlocking, or decorative-- impacts both the strength and appearance of the wall. Proper planning ensures stability, particularly for taller walls, with considerations for drain, support, and soil pressure. Installation begins with a well-prepared base, often involving excavation and leveling to ensure the wall stays straight and steady with time. Mortar or adhesive may be utilized depending on the block type, and support like rebar can improve toughness. A skilled landscaper ensures each course is level and aligned, avoiding future moving or breaking. Block walls likewise use creative chances through surfaces, textures, and colors, permitting them to complement the surrounding landscape. Integrating lighting, planters, or cascading plants can soften the hard edges, making the wall both useful and aesthetically attractive. Regular examinations and minor repair work help preserve the wall's stability for several years to come
